After having someone install a new radio, now my a/c only blows hot air and my brake and signal lights don't work. Thinking its an electrical problem. I have changed the relays and still it doesn't work. Does anyone have a solution?? PLEASE HELP!!

Re: 99 Burb Problem After Installing Radio
Dude what happened is your installer cut into the wrong wires for power. Remove your radio find the red and yellow wires coming of it and trace them back to the wires from the truck. the yellow wire is your ign. wire the red is your batt wire. If these aren't connected to the same colored wires the they'll create a current to other devices giving you the problems you stated. Sometimes there is more then 1 red or yellow wire on the truck. If this is the case the try connecting your radio power wire to a diffrent wire. Hope this helps.
